Critical Illness insurance is relatively new to Canada. Unlike life insurance, Critical Illness pays a tax-free lump some of money on the diagnosis of one of a number of illness or physical conditions such as heart attack, stroke, cancer, M.S., or loss of speech, sight or hearing.
The benefit of Critical Illness coverage is that it pays an amount that will replace lost wages or to finance the cost of a change in lifestyle brought about by illness. When we review the financial plan of a client, we try to identify the risks to the success of that plan. Often the biggest risk to a family's financial health is a change in the physical health of one or more members of the family. The cost of equipment changes to the house or even the monthly cost of care facilities can dramatically alter the best laid financial plans. Critical Illness coverage can help.
